Turn the oven on to 175°C and set the rack in the center.
02 -
Cover a 23x33 cm pan with parchment or lightly grease some foil.
03 -
Grab a medium bowl and stir together the flour, salt, and baking powder until mixed.
04 -
In a big bowl, whip soft butter with both sugars until nice and creamy.
05 -
Stir in the peanut butter, then the egg and yolk until smooth.
06 -
At low speed, add the flour mix a bit at a time to the peanut butter mix, mixing halfway through each addition.
07 -
Scoop about 240 grams of the dough into a different bowl and set it aside.
08 -
Press the rest of the dough evenly across the pan bottom to make a smooth layer.
09 -
Put the pan in the oven and bake for 25 minutes until it looks firm on top.
10 -
Take the pan out but keep the oven on. Spread all the marshmallow fluff evenly on top of the baked base.
